Use the parking garages near the capital building or use app for parking on street. Hotels have valet parking for about $45 a day. Walk through Congress and 6th Street and try out coffee and doughnut shops all along the way. Try the city bus tour but use bathroom before and during stops with minimal water bottle drinks. Duck tour is fun. Most restaurants are expensive and some require reservations but are wonderful. There are many museums and places of interest during the day and night. Favorite place to eat dinner (check hours) Korean House, which is a drive NW of the Capital. Traffic is crazy. Other favorite place to eat and shop is HMart near Lakeline Blvd/183A.

Ft. Worth is a great city with lots of very different and unique areas to explore. A great walkable downtown, lots of restaurants and stores. The Stockyards area is so much fun, there is a cattle drive each day (twice a day) where you will see real cattle with cowboys herding them down main street,and don't miss a visit to BIlly Bobs - ride the mechanical bull, see rodeo when one is in town, great bands play there, the place is huge and family friendly during the day, and a great place for adults to party at night. There are also great, and numerous, museums in Ft. Worth that shouldn't be missed, my favorite is the Cowgirl Hall of Fame, a real little jewel in this big city with a small town feel. People are friendly, it's just a fun town with so much to see, so much history of the west, fab restaurants and casual enough to be welcoming to everyone!

To know the people of Lubbock is to love Lubbock. From a visual perspective only Lubbock isn't much to look at but meet it's people and you may grow to love it. During my brief stay I met many locals and can't say that a single one was rude or unfriendly. Community was mentioned by more than one and I do feel that if you needed help in this city a complete stranger would stop and help you. Highlights of my visit included the Heritage Ranch Center on campus of TTU, the Buddy Holly Center, and a visit to Adolphus Winery. A car would have been useful but the Ubers are plentiful and not too expensive not to mention a great way to learn more about the people of Lubbock.
